The earth will move in Speke

January 2, 2006 12:00 AM

People in Speke should, later this month, see the first visible signs of work on the new district centre and supermarket.

Earth moving work will start to make a junction with Speke Boulevard so that people can get into and out of the centre that way.

The work is only expected to take a few weeks initially to get things ready for the next stage of clearance and building.

Says Councillor Frank Roderick, who represents Speke on the Council

" There will obviously be a bit of disturbance for people living nearby - but we'll be working with residents and others to make this as painless as possible. It'll be great to have a clear, visible sign of the progress being made to providing a new district centre, with extra high quality shops, for the people of Speke".

Work on the shops and surrounding area will be monitored by the Garston neighbourhood committee which covers Speke as well as Garston, Cressintgon and Mossley Hill. The next meeting is in early February and is due to take place in Speke.
